Upon landing at the airport, most will be at Terminal T2 Pudong Shanghai, and this tour is on Floor 1, in the Information counter area at Terminal 1 (T1) so you need to go outside and get the 24H TRANSIT VISA too. There are 3 tours per day, maximum 10 people per tour and no pre-registration, according to the TRIP guide at the link: https://www.trip.com/hot/shanghaiexpress-halfdaylayovertour/ there are 3 tours with time slots 09:00 - 14:00, 10:00 - 16:00, 18:00 - 23:00 so you should time your arrival and departure flights appropriately for the tour you want!

Experience registering for Free Shanghai Transit Tour
Arriving at T2 (PVG Shanghai) you should prepare in advance some photos of the Information Center between gates 6 and 7 on floor 1 (Note it's floor 1) at Terminal 1 to show to Customs when applying for 24H TRANSIT VISA if they ask
From T2, when exiting the door look at the English signs for directions To T1 ---> Follow the directions, it will take about 15 minutes then you will see an escalator up to T1, this is floor 2. You will look around for the escalator down to floor 1 (up is floor 3) and you will see the Tourist Information Center right at the foot of the escalator (^^) Remember to install the TRIP APP in advance to scan the code to register here (Since this is a program sponsored by TRIP, no need to register a TRIP account beforehand)
Go in and register to check if there are still slots, usually you need to arrive 60 minutes early to register for the Tour in time, limited to 10 people and no online pre-registration
They will encourage you to leave luggage at the luggage storage counter behind the escalator, I left 2 carry-on backpacks for 40 RMB (20 RMB/bag)
Then just go back and wait for departure time.
The tour is free, they have a bus to pick up and drop off to the sites, with English-speaking guide, the time I went I met Celine, she speaks very clear English and guided our group very well, I also had Wechat Pay set up in advance so very convenient
My tour was the 10:00 - 16:00 tour, first stop at Wukang apartment (Vũ Khang), historic old building of Shanghai, then to local market, I also bought strawberries here to eat, paid with Wechat Pay quick and easy (linked to Visa card), then the team stopped for lunch and sightseeing about 1 hour at Nanjing Road where there's the huge Popmart building and Huawei center. Celine also showed me the place to eat downstairs at Foodcourt under New World City Department Store (Order menu and pay by Wechat Pay QR)
Around 13:45 the whole team gathered to go to Shanghai Waterfront, walked around taking souvenir photos then back on bus to airport T1 around 15:30
Overall for me if you have a long transit in Shanghai, this is a worthwhile tour to experience instead of sitting waiting 8-10 hours at the airport. Reason is PVG airport is quite boring, even though there are many shops like LV or Dior etc. in the airport and many restaurants (Japanese Chinese...) but really if wandering around it's about 60 minutes to see all shopping spots, also no souvenirs to buy to bring home so if possible transit outside for fun!
Backup case when Shanghai Transit Tour is full
In case unlucky no tour available, I recommend you can look at booking metro tickets on Klook or TRIP to go into the city to play, you won't be able to go through the automatic face scan gate but can go to the support counter to enter the station! You can take Brown Line then Red Line to central Shanghai, average about 90 minutes, or if taking maglev train about 7 minutes to Longyang Road Station, however still need to take 1-2 more lines to reach central Shanghai. Additionally if you want to split from the tour, self-tour at any segment, you can tell the group and they are very happy to let you leave the tour and go back to airport by yourself!
